Output 664bce4467e6fba544896f1831394c826c037b2d80e5df195db8ffb553320938:15

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b1ab914f557ca71c284b07dbd963e072d9b4269 OP_EQUAL
address
9zjzAbFAiaGh3rynim5h5AmQ1kg9aaoF5T
transaction
664bce4467e6fba544896f1831394c826c037b2d80e5df195db8ffb553320938